From db2336a80489e7c3c7728cefd9be58fac5ecfb39 Mon Sep 17 00:00:00 2001 From: Kyle Huey Date: Mon, 20 Mar 2017 01:16:28 -0700 Subject: KVM: x86: virtualize cpuid faulting Hardware support for faulting on the cpuid instruction is not required to emulate it, because cpuid triggers a VM exit anyways. KVM handles the relevant MSRs (MSR_PLATFORM_INFO and MSR_MISC_FEATURES_ENABLE) and upon a cpuid-induced VM exit checks the cpuid faulting state and the CPL. kvm_require_cpl is even kind enough to inject the GP fault for us.
